Agilitude was started in 2013 with the aim of becoming the premier Salesforce.com company on the continent. The idea was pitched to a select group of business and IT veterans who today still serve as the board of directors.
Agilitude broke many Salesforce records by being the fastest partner to reach Gold status in only our second year, and then again by becoming the first Platinum partner in our third year!
Another of our partners, Informatica.com, voted Agilitude partner of the year in EMEA for 2016.
We have consistently grown with double digits year-on-year, and in 2016 Agilitude was a finalist in the 14th Annual National Business Awards, and runner up in the TT100 awards.

The process begins with an initial telephonic interview, 30 minutes in duration. This is due to the fact that there are Agilitudians working from all over the world. Cape Town, Johannesburg, Durban, Nairobi, Kaunas.... Very often team meetings are conducted via Google Hangouts, Skype, GTM, etc, and we need to be sure that you can speak English and communicate effectively.
The second interview is an hour long "panel" interview. The interview will attempt to determine your culture fit with the company, and most importantly your alignment with our company values. Secondly we assess your technical background and depth & breadth of your skills.
We enjoy being interviewed as much as we like interviewing, so we encourage questions and two way conversation.
Depending on the position being applied for, there may be a technical assessment required, which is conducted online by a 3rd party.
Lastly the final interview will be a face to face interview with the Founder and CEO of the company.
